EXCHANGE AGREEMENT


THIS EXCHANGE AGREEMENT (this “Agreement”) is executed as of May 12, 2016, but is effective for all purposes as of April 15, 2016, by and between Vapor Hub International Inc., a Nevada corporation (the “Company”), and Iliad Research and Trading, L.P., a Utah limited partnership, its successors and/or assigns (“Holder”). Capitalized terms not defined herein shall have the same meaning as set forth in the Prior Note (as defined below).

A.

Pursuant to that certain Note Purchase Agreement dated August 12, 2015 (the “Purchase Agreement”) between Holder and the Company, the Company issued to Holder a certain Promissory Note in the original principal amount of $245,000.00 and having an original issue date of August 12, 2015 (as amended by that certain Amendment to Promissory Note (the “Amendment”) dated February 19, 2016, the “Prior Note”).


B.

Subject to the terms of this Agreement, Holder and the Company desire to exchange (such exchange is referred to as the “Note Exchange”) the Prior Note for a new Promissory Note in the original principal amount of $272,250.00 and substantially in the form attached hereto as Exhibit A (the “Exchange Note”). The Note Exchange will consist of Holder surrendering the Prior Note in return for the Exchange Note. Other than the surrender of the Prior Note, no consideration of any kind whatsoever shall be given by Holder to the Company in connection with this Agreement.  


C.

Pursuant to the terms and conditions hereof, Holder and the Company agree to exchange the Prior Note for the Exchange Note.


NOW, THEREFORE, in consideration of the premises and the mutual promises herein made, and in consideration of the representations, warranties and covenants herein contained, the parties hereto agree as follows:

1.

Issuance of Exchange Note. Upon execution of this Agreement, Holder will surrender the Prior Note to the Company and the Company will issue to Holder the Exchange Note. In conjunction therewith, the Company hereby confirms that the Prior Note represents the Company’s unconditional obligation to pay the outstanding balance of such Note pursuant to the terms of the Prior Note. The Company and Holder agree that upon surrender, the Prior Note will be cancelled and the remaining amount owed to Holder in consideration of the Note Exchange shall hereafter be evidenced solely by the Exchange Note.

2.

Exchange Fee; Affirmation of Outstanding Balance. The Company acknowledges that the Outstanding Balance of the Exchange Note includes an exchange fee in the amount of $24,750.00 (the “Exchange Fee”), which sum was added to the Outstanding Balance of the Exchange Note in consideration of the accommodations granted to the Company and the legal and other fees incurred by Holder in connection with the Note Exchange. Holder and the Company acknowledge and agree that the Outstanding Balance of the Exchange Note upon its issuance, including the application of the Exchange Fee, is $272,250.00.

4.

Holding Period, Tacking and Legal Opinion. The Company represents, warrants and agrees that for the purposes of Rule 144 (“Rule 144”) of the Securities Act of 1933, as amended (the “Securities Act”), the holding period of the Exchange Note will include the holding period of the Prior Note from August 12, 2015, which date is the date that the Prior Note was issued. The Company agrees not to take a position contrary to this Section 4 in any document, statement, setting, or situation and further acknowledges that, other than with respect to the Amendment, the Prior Note has not been amended or altered since such date. The Company represents that it has ceased to be an issuer described in Rule 144(i)(1)(i). The Exchange Note is being issued in substitution of and exchange for and not in satisfaction of the Prior Note. The Exchange Note shall not constitute a novation or satisfaction and accord of the Prior Note. The Company acknowledges and understands that the representations and agreements of the Company in this Section 4 are a material inducement to Holder’s decision to consummate the transactions contemplated herein.
